What is Gravity?

Gravity may be the drive that pulls two bodies towards each other. It is what keeps us grounded on the Earth, triggers objects to drop, and governs the movement of planets, stars, and galaxies. As outlined by Albert Einstein's theory of general relativity, gravity is the result of the curvature of spacetime a result of the presence of mass and energy. In uncomplicated terms, objects with mass cause spacetime to curve around them, together with other objects transfer together these curved paths in response into the gravitational force.

Electrogravitics: Discovering Option Theories

Whilst mainstream science provides a nicely-set up idea of gravity, there are already option theories and ideas proposed through the years, including electrogravitics. Electrogravitics is usually a controversial field of study that implies it could be feasible to control or manipulate gravity using electromagnetic fields. Proponents of electrogravitics believe that by building large-voltage electrical fields, it may be doable to counteract or maybe negate the consequences of gravity, likely bringing about breakthroughs in propulsion and transportation engineering.
